Transaction 3c73a8d4cccad26573171711c004c3098826efa192b1dfd1c1b75fec8e639569

2 Input
2 Outputs
  • 3c73a8d4cccad26573171711c004c3098826efa192b1dfd1c1b75fec8e639569:0
  • value  1000000
    address  2NF25jgJDyyk6DnUkjZARDrRY8zdqSFxuG5
  • 3c73a8d4cccad26573171711c004c3098826efa192b1dfd1c1b75fec8e639569:1
  • value  1597185
    address  2NBtdt7M5yFficDFSP8JMux7gZtTCCUB3Kh